56 NFL players have tested positive for COVID-19 since reporting to camp

The NFL Players Association says that 56 players have tested positive for COVID-19 since players began reporting to training camps last week. That represents approximately 2 percent of the players currently on NFL rosters. US billionaire agrees deal to buy Italian football giant

US billionaire Dan Friedkin has agreed a deal to purchase AS Roma, the Italian soccer giant confirmed on Thursday.

LeBron James laughs off Trump's criticism of NBA players

NBA star LeBron James says the league won't miss Donald Trump's viewership after the President criticized players for kneeling during the national anthem.
